Program Manager - Ultrasound (Cambridge, MA)Job Description
The Program Manager guides medium-to-large programs to ensure alignment with organizational goals and delivery within scope, time, and budget, coordinating activities within a single business, market, or function while managing stakeholder relationships. They implement detailed plans—timelines, resource allocation, and risk management—monitoring performance with KPIs, identifying interdependencies, and coordinating projects to ensure realization of benefits.

The pay range for this position in Cambridge, MA is $136,000 to $216,000.
The actual base pay offered may vary within the posted ranges depending on multiple factors including job-related knowledge/skills, experience, business needs, geographical location, and internal equity.
In addition, other compensation, such as an annual incentive bonus, sales commission or long-term incentives may be offered. Employees are eligible to participate in our comprehensive Philips Total Rewards benefits program, which includes a generous PTO, 401k (up to 7% match), HSA (with company contribution), stock purchase plan, education reimbursement and much more. Details about our benefits can be found here.
At Philips, it is not typical for an individual to be hired at or near the top end of the range for their role and compensation decisions are dependent upon the facts and circumstances of each case.
